HCM City (VNA) – The NationalCommittee for Traffic Safety and Tuoi Tre (Youth) newspaper have launchedthe "Civilization Trip" campaign to appeal to all localresidents to restore traffic safety, order and civilized behaviouron public streets.
Khuet Viet Hung, Deputy Chairmanof the National Committee for Traffic Safety, said at the launching ceremonyfor the campaign on May 25 that he believed the campaign will attractthe enthusiastic response of the people and become a great success.
The organisers are calling oneveryone to share meaningful events or stories related to experiences theyhave had during traffic. Submissions should be sent to the website https://chuyenxevanminh.tuoitre.vn/ as well as a15,000 VND donation to fund quality helmets for children.
Participants can share photosor videos on Facebook with the hashtag #chuyenxevanminh or send theirstory to the email chuyenxevanminh@tuoitre.com.vn. The programmeis due to end on November 25.
According to the NationalCommittee for Traffic Safety, last year more than 18,00 accidents caused over8,000 deaths and about 14,000 injuries in the country.
In the first quarter of 2019, upto 4,030 accidents occurred across the country, leaving 1,905 people dead and3,141 others injured.-VNA
